聚氨酯/环氧树脂互穿网络聚合物硬质泡沫机械性能研究

摘    要:采用同步法合成了聚氨酯/环氧树脂互穿网络聚合物(PU/EP IPN)硬质泡沫,对机械性能进行了研究。结果表明,与纯聚氨酯硬质泡沫相比,PU/EP IPN硬质泡沫的压缩强度和弯曲强度明显提高,在PU/EP IPN硬质泡沫中,随环氧树脂含量增加,PU/EP IPN硬质泡沫压缩强度和弯曲强度随之增大,当E-39D质量分数增加到24.2%时,PU/EP IPN硬质泡沫压缩强度和弯曲强度出现最大值;PU/EP IPN硬质泡沫机械强度随材料密度的增大而增加;随着环氧树脂中环氧值的增加,PU/EP IPN硬质泡沫的压缩强度、弯曲强度和拉伸强度均呈逐渐升高的趋势。

Research of Mechanical Property of PU/EP IPN Rigid Foams

Abstract:A series of rigid interpenetrating polymer network(IPN) foams,based on polyurethane(PU) and epoxy resin(EP),were prepared by a simultaneous polymerization technique.The mechanical properties of the PU/EP IPN were reseurched.The results show that higher compressive strength and flexile strength were observed with the IPN foams in comparison to the corresponding polyurethane rigid foams.In the rigid PU/EP IPN foams,the compressive strength and flexile strength increased with the increment of EP content,and gained the highest value when E-39D content 24.2%;and the mechanical strength increased with the increment of material density;Furthermore,the compressive strength,flexile strength and tensile strength all increased with the increment of epoxy value of EP.
